Baker Street Bistro

2953 Baker St (Between Greenwich & Lombard), San Francisco, CA 94123
Baker Street Bistro Baker Street Bistro is one of the popular French Restaurant located in 2953 Baker St (Between Greenwich & Lombard) ,San Francisco listed under European Restaurant in San Francisco , French Restaurant in San Francisco , Restaurant in San Francisco ,

Contact Details & Working Hours

Map of Baker Street Bistro